Orange Glazed Salmon

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 salmon fillets (about 6 ounces each)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1/2 cup freshly squeezed orange juice
  • 1/4 cup honey
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 2 garlic cloves (minced)
  • 1 tablespoon orange zest
  • Salt and pepper (to taste)
  • Optional: 1 teaspoon cornstarch mixed with 1 tablespoon water

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Season salmon fillets with salt and pepper.
  2. Heat olive oil in an oven-safe skillet over medium-high heat. Sear salmon, skin-side up, for 3-4 minutes until golden brown. Flip and sear for an additional 2 minutes.
  3. In a saucepan, combine orange juice, honey, soy sauce, garlic, and orange zest. Simmer over medium heat until flavors meld. For a thicker glaze, stir in mixed cornstarch.
  4. Pour the glaze over salmon in the skillet and transfer to the oven. Bake for about 8-10 minutes or until cooked through.
  5. Let rest briefly before serving.
